Smart Supply is a SaaS solution for fully automated stock optimisation based on up-to-date sales data. Not one-on-one replenishment but dynamic replenishment for the long-term growth of your company. Chainbalance specialises in stock optimisation between distribution centres and stores. For wholesale and retail, physical stores and/or webshops, for large and small, national and international, Key accounts, small-scale customers, shop-in-shop or consignment models: everything is possible.
Our long-standing experience in the retail industry helps us understand the complexity of replenishment like no other. This process is influenced by a a lot of factors. When will which store be supplied and how often? Are sales data up to date? Are stock levels correct? Moreover, choices must be made based on all kinds of details: which product in which colour and size needs to go to which location?
With Smart Supply, this is a thing of the past. Our user-friendly stock optimisation software helps tolimit the time-consuming manual processing. The software does all of the complex work for you. Not only does this ensure the best possible product range and give your staff more time to provide service to customers, it also brings financial benefits for you.

Garcia
It takes more than just a great product to win in the fiercely competitive denim market. To get a leg up on the competition, GARCIA Outlets has professionalized all aspects of its operations in the past three years, including stock management. After just a few months, the Smart Supply stock optimisation software from ChainBalance has proven its worth, helping the company boost conversion rates and sales revenues.
